[jira] [Created] (ARROW-2040) [Python] pyarrow.read_serialized returns bogus data

Richard Shin created ARROW-2040:
-----------------------------------

             Summary: [Python] pyarrow.read_serialized returns bogus data
                 Key: ARROW-2040
                 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/ARROW-2040
             Project: Apache Arrow
          Issue Type: Bug
    Affects Versions: 0.8.0
            Reporter: Richard Shin


pyarrow.deserialize works fine, however.

{{Python 2.7.12 (default, Nov 20 2017, 18:23:56)}}
{{[GCC 5.4.0 20160609] on linux2}}
{{Type "help", "copyright", "credits" or "license" for more information.}}
{{>>> import pyarrow as pa, numpy as np}}
{{>>> with open('test.pyarrow', 'w') as f:}}
{{... f.write(pa.serialize(np.arange(10, dtype=np.int32)).to_buffer().to_pybytes())}}
{{...}}
{{>>> pa.read_serialized(pa.OSFile('test.pyarrow')).deserialize()}}
{{array([54846320, 0, 45484448, 0, 4, 5,}}
{{ 6, 7, 8, 9], dtype=int32)}}
{{>>> pa.deserialize(pa.frombuffer(open('test.pyarrow').read()))}}
{{array([0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9], dtype=int32)}}
